Output 6876a871423f2d0ae0e32444c7dde26ff295743e3632425686aa9c57452e70e0:181

value
32755
script pubkey
OP_0 OP_PUSHBYTES_20 140eb106438ba20e71164b7ee79c0cc34425dc8d
address
bc1qzs8tzpjr3w3quugkfdlw08qvcdzzthyd49980x
transaction
6876a871423f2d0ae0e32444c7dde26ff295743e3632425686aa9c57452e70e0
confirmations
59592
spent
true